
a pro-style Penn freshman QB with pocket-passer upside
Shane Throgmartin enters Penn as a **6'2", 195-pound freshman quarterback** with a **pocket-passer** profile, which suggests a cleaner fit for a structured passing game than a run-heavy spread attack.[1][3] The main reason to care is projection: he brings size, a traditional QB build, and a recruiting label that points to arm talent and distributor traits rather than pure scramble production.[1][3] Because he is listed as **active** but has no meaningful college game-log production in the available results, the evaluation is still mostly about upside and development rather than proven output.[1]
